Ans. d. Obtained from E. coli Paclitaxel Alkaloid ester derived from the Western yew (Taxus brevifolia) and the European yew (Taxus baccata)Q. Mechanism of Action: Mitotic spindle poison through high-affinity binding to microtubules with enhancement of tubulin polymerization Binds to beta-tubulin and enhances its polymerization (a mechanism opposite to that of vinca alkaloids) Microtubules are stabilized and their depolymerization is prevented. Abnormal arrays or 'bundles' of microtubules are produced throughout the cell cycle Cytotoxic action of paclitaxel emphasizes the impoance of tubulin-microtubule dynamic equilibrium. Indications: Metastatic ovarian and breast carcinoma after failure of first-line chemotherapy and relapse cases. Wide variety of solid tumors,including ovarian, advanced breast, non-small cell and small cell lung, head and neck, esophageal, prostate, and bladder cancer AIDS-related Kaposi's sarcomaQ Side-Effects: Reversible myelosuppression, gastro intestinal mucositis and hair loss, stocking and glove neuropathyQ
